Neutrons in heavier nuclei tend to bulge out beyond the protons in the nucleus, forming a "skin" - the thickness of this skin is the subject of a new paper in Phys Rev Lett this week. Prof Krishna Kumar is co-spokesperson for the experiment, PREx-II at Jefferson Laboratory in VA.

If you're in a car with someone outside your household during the COVID-19 pandemic, which window is best to open? Varghese Mathai of @CNS_UMass suggests opening the windows farthest from the driver and the backseat passenger may offer benefits.
